Managing multiple domains under a single hosting plan is a cost-effective and efficient way to oversee various websites or projects. However, it requires careful planning and execution to ensure smooth operations. Here are some best practices to help you manage multiple domains effectively.
Choose the Right Hosting Plan
The first step is selecting a hosting plan that supports multiple domains. Many hosting providers offer shared, VPS, or dedicated hosting plans tailored for this purpose. Ensure the plan includes sufficient resources like bandwidth, storage, and email accounts to accommodate all your domains.
Use cPanel or Equivalent Control Panels
cPanel or similar control panels make managing multiple domains much easier. They allow you to add, delete, or manage domains effortlessly. Familiarize yourself with features like add-on domains, subdomains, and redirects to optimize your workflow.
Organize Your Files
Keep your domain files organized in separate directories. Most hosting plans use a root folder where you can create subfolders for each domain. Clear organization ensures easier management and prevents accidental overwrites or deletions.
Implement Security Measures

Protect all domains with robust security protocols. Use SSL certificates, enable firewalls, and keep all software up-to-date. A single security breach could potentially compromise all domains hosted under the same plan.
Monitor Resource Usage
Regularly monitor resource usage for each domain. If one domain consumes excessive resources, it might impact the performance of others. Many hosting plans include monitoring tools to track CPU, memory, and bandwidth usage.
Backup Your Data
Frequent backups are crucial when managing multiple domains. Opt for automatic backup solutions and ensure you have a recovery plan in place. Store backups securely on external drives or cloud storage.
Optimize Website Performance
Use caching tools and Content Delivery Networks (CDNs) to enhance the loading speed of your websites. Slow websites can affect user experience and SEO rankings. Optimize images, scripts, and other resources to minimize load times.
Utilize Email Management Tools
If your hosting plan offers email services, ensure each domain has separate email accounts. Use email management tools to organize, filter, and secure your communications.
Test Websites Regularly
Conduct regular testing for all domains to identify and fix potential issues. Check for broken links, errors, and inconsistencies in content to maintain a professional image across all websites.
Stay Updated on Hosting Limits
Understand the limitations of your hosting plan. If your domains outgrow the plan’s capabilities, consider upgrading to a higher-tier plan or migrating to a more scalable hosting solution.
Conclusion
Managing multiple domains under a single hosting plan can save costs and simplify operations, but it requires diligent organization and maintenance. By following these best practices, you can ensure seamless performance, enhanced security, and optimal resource utilization for all your domains.
FAQs
Q. What is a multi-domain hosting plan? A multi-domain hosting plan allows you to host multiple websites under a single hosting account, sharing resources like bandwidth and storage.
Q. How can I add a new domain to my hosting plan? Most hosting plans let you add domains via the control panel, such as cPanel. Use the “Add-on Domains” or similar feature to integrate a new domain.
Q. Is it safe to host multiple domains under one account? Yes, but only if you implement strong security measures like SSL certificates, firewalls, and regular updates to prevent vulnerabilities.
Q. How do I manage emails for multiple domains? Use the email management tools provided by your hosting plan to create separate email accounts for each domain and organize them effectively.
Q. What should I do if my domains exceed the hosting plan’s resources? Upgrade to a higher-tier plan or consider migrating to a VPS or dedicated server to accommodate the increased resource demands.